Livingston on Crumbs as Zhigalov Finds Giga Scoop

Level 21
Andrei Zhigalov
Andrei Zhigalov

Andrey Zhigalov: A65/22A8
Qinghai Pan: XxXx/6K4 - folded on fifth street
Alex Livingston: Q43/6658

Andrey Zhigalov brought in, Qinghai Pan completed, and Alex Livingston called. Zhigalov then raised, and Pan and Livingston both called.

Livingston fired a bet when he paired his door card on fourth street, seeing both opponents call. On fifth street, he checked it over to Zhigalov, who bet. Pan folded, but Livingston stuck around and called.

Livingston check-called twice more on sixth and seventh street, and Zhigalov revealed two pair and an eight-six low at showdown. Livingston dejectedly tabled a worse eight-six low, and saw the chips being shipped to Zhigalov.
